A
Lookingbackonmychildhood,Iamconvincedthatnaturalistsarebornandnotmade.
Althoughwewereallbroughtupinthesameway,mybrothersandsisterssoonabandoned
theirpressedflowersandinsects.Unlikethem,Ihadnoearformusicandlanguages.Iwas
notanearlyreaderandIcouldnotdomentalarithmetic.
BeforeWorldWarIwespentoursummerholidaysinHungary.1haveonlythedim
memoryofthehousewelivedin,ofmyroomandmytoys.NordoIrecallclearlythelarge
familyofgrandparents,aunts,unclesandcousinswhogatherednextdoor.ButIdohavea
clearmemoryofthedogs,thefarmanimals,thelocalbirds,andaboveall,theinsects.
1amanaturalist,notascientist.Ihaveastrongloveofthenaturalworldandmy
enthusiasmledmeintovariedinvestigations.Ilovediscussingmyfavoritetopicsandenjoy
burningthemidnightoilwhilereadingaboutotherpeople1sobservationsanddiscoveries.
Thensomethinghappensthatbringstheseobservationstogetherinmyconsciousmind.
Butcuriosity,akeeneye,agoodmemoryandenjoymentoftheanimalandplantworld
donotmakeascientist:oneoftheoutstandingandessentialqualitiesrequiredis
self-discipline,aqualityIlack.Ascientistrequiresnotonlyself-discipline,buthardtraining,
determinationandagoal.Ascientist,uptoacertainpoint,canbemade.Anaturalistisborn.
Ifyoucancombinethetwo,yougetthebestofbothworlds.

A
“Haveaniceday!”maybeapleasantgestureorameaninglessexpression.Whenmy
friendMaxiesaysaHaveaniceday“withasmile,Iknowshesincerelycaresaboutwhat
happenstome.Ifeellovedandsecuresinceanotherpersoncaresaboutmeandwishesme
well.
“HavcanicedaY・Next!”Thisversionoftheexpressionisspokenbyasalesgirlat
thesupermarketwhoisrushingmeandmygroceriesoutthedoor.Thewordscomeoutin
thesametone(腔调)withafixedprocedure.Theyarespokenatme,nottome.Obviously,
theconcernformydayandeveryoneelse'sisthemanagement?sattempttoincrease
business.
Theexpressionisoneofthosebehaviorsthathelppeoplegetalongwitheachother.
Sometimesitindicatestheendofameeting.Assoonasyouhearit,youknowthemeetingis
atanend.Sometimestheexpressionsavesuswhenwedon'tknowwhattosay."Oh,you
justhadatoothout?I'mterriblysorry,buthaveaniceday.n
Theexpressioncanbepleasant.IfastrangersaysaHaveaniceday“toyou,youmay
finditheart-warmingbecausesomeoneyoudon'tknowhastriedtobenicetoyou.
Althoughtheuseoftheexpressionisaninsincere,meaninglesssocialcustomattimes,
thereisnothingwrongwiththesentenceexceptthatitisalittleuninteresting.Thesalesgirl,
thewaitress,theteacher,andallthecountlessotherswhospeakitwithoutthinkingmaynot
reallycareaboutmyday.Butinastrangeandcomfortableway,it'snicetoknowtheycare
enoughtopretendtheycarewhentheyreallydon'tcareallthatmuch.Whiletheexpression
maynotoftenbesincere,itisalwaysspoken.Thepointisthatpeoplesayitallthetimewhen
theylike.

wFriendlydoctorsarebadfortheirpatients'health,”researchershavewarnedasa
newstudyrevealedtwothirdsofyoungdoctorsstruggletobetruthfulwithpatientsthey
like.
Blurring(使...变得模糊不清)thelinesbetweensocialandprofessionalrelationships
canaffectthelevelofcareofferedandpreventpatientsfrombeinghonestaboutimportant
sideeffects.
DoctorsshouldavoidaddingpatientsasfriendsonFacebook,andtheyshouldnot
hugorallowpatientstocallthembytheirfirstnames,"regulatorshavewarned.aThose
whobreaktheboundarieswillfacesomepunishment.w
Itcomesasasurveyof338oncologists(肿瘤学家)undertheageof40,finding59per
centsaidtheyfounditdifficulttotellthetruthtothosepatientstheylike.Sixtypercentof
respondentssaidifdoctorsfelttooclosetotheirpatients,itcouldpreventthemfrommaking
objectivedecisionsaboutapersonscare.
LesleyFallowfieldofBrightonandSussexMedicalSchoolsaid:aOncologyisa
professionthatcanbeenormouslyrewardingbutisfilledwithmanychallenges.Young
oncologistshavetomasterthemeansofdealingwithanxiouspatientswhoarefacingalife
threateningdisease,conveyingthetrueprognosis(预断),discussingthecomplexityof
moderntreatments,andexplainingtheunavailabilityofsomedrugs,thesideeffectsof
treatments,andlikelytreatmentaims.”
Butshealsosaid,“Thosedoctorswhohaveenteredtheprofessionintheageof'the
Internetworldaremorelikelytofallvictimtoblurringtheprofessionalboundarieswith
patients.w
Shesaid,“Thedifficulty,ifyouhugandkisspatients,ifyouallowthemtocallyouby
yourfirstname,isthatquicklytherelationshipcanbecomeconfusingasasocialonerather
thanaprofessionalone.Doctorsbecomeconfused,'Ireallylikethesepeople,howcanI
beartotellthemthatthey'regoingtodie?'Theyfinditmoredifficulttobeobjective.”
